WitrynaGrievance procedure mor mortgage broker mentorship program/title ... WitrynaIt is often the case that the vendors do not know. 1. A Mortgage Is Registered On Your Title Deed. A simple Land Title search of the Title Deed will show whether there is a mortgage registered on the Title Deed.
